Membership

Become a member of GoldHeart. Join our efforts to rescue and re-home unwanted and sometimes abandoned Golden Retrievers and place them in loving "forever homes." As a member of GoldHeart you will receive our quarterly newsletter filled with useful information and updates on how our rescue efforts are going. Your tax-deductable donation of $30 is all that is required to become a member. The funds collected from membership fees enable GoldHeart to care for the Goldens that pass through our wonderful volunteers' lives on their way to new homes. Your generous support makes a huge difference; it counts in the Goldens' lives we touch!

Conduct home visits - As part of the adoption approval process we visit the applicant's home to make sure it is suitable.
Process adoption applications - We call the references and veterinarians of everyone that applies to adopt a Golden from GoldHeart. We need to know that we are placing our dogs in homes where they will receive the love and care they deserve.
Evaluate dogs for intake - We evaluate the temperament of every dog before it is accepted into GoldHeart.
Staff events - We need volunteers at events to hold dogs, answer questions, staff the merchandise table, load/unload merchandise and do many miscellaneous tasks.
Fund raising - Fund raising is a continuous process. Without funds, we can't help the dogs.
Writing, editing, publishing - We publish a quarterly newsletter, and wlecome help in producing it. We also update our existing informational pamphlets and create new ones.
Transport dogs - Dogs often need to be transported to foster homes, to vet appointments and to events.

Foster Dogs - As a foster family, you will be providing a temporary home for a Golden Retriever while they wait for their "forever homes." All expenses are covered by GoldHeart and the rewards are without bounds. Seeing your foster dog in a wonderful, loving home where they will be cared for the remainder of their life brings untold joy.
